Как мне заставить мой monito r работать в 4k 60 Гц в Linux? - proUbuntu
2 голосов
/ 18 августа

Я использовал linux fo r два года. Я купил новый 4K Dell monito r, подключил его к HDMI, загрузился в Windows, и он работал нормально, затем я загрузился в Ubuntu Linux, и он просто не показывает изображения (то же самое произошло в Elementary ОС).

Затем я загрузился в Fedora Linux, и он также не показывает изображения, если я не вошел в настройки и не установил его на 30 Гц (да, у меня был режим 60 Гц, он просто не работал). работа) - то же самое произошло в Манджаро.

Я вообще не мог получить изображение в Ubuntu.

Примечания:

  1. I в моей ОС отключена безопасная загрузка, потому что я отключил ее для r установки Manjaro ..

  2. Драйверы Xorg neve r работали для r меня, я всегда принудительно включал безопасный режим, пока Я бы не стал устанавливать проприетарные драйверы Nvidia ..

  3. Я использую мобильный (ноутбук) процессор AMD Ryzen 4-го поколения r, если это имеет значение (я не знаю, насколько хороша поддержка fo r Ryzens в Linux)

Я пробовал эти решения:

  • Создать xorg режим с отключенным edid и принудительным 60 Гц refre sh rate,
  • установил refre 60 Hz sh rate, затем я попробовал 54 Гц и 50 Гц, ничего не сработало.

Тогда я просто бросил r два дня попыток.

Ответы [ 3 ]

3 голосов
/ 18 августа

Возможно, что некоторые из вас r оборудование не поддерживает 4K при 60 Гц.
Вот два примера ...

  • Что-то вроде HDMI 1.4b: Пропускная способность fo r поддерживается только спецификацией HDMI 1.4b Разрешение 4K (4096x2160) при максимальной частоте 30 Гц:

    • HDMI 2.0 и выше поддерживает более высокие r разрешения и скорость r refre sh скорости, например, 4K при 60 Гц

    • Вы ограничены кабелем r порта, который является «самым слабым звеном» . Убедитесь, что все действительно поддерживает HDMI 2.0 или r выше r. Это включает в себя порт HDMI на вашем ноутбуке r, порт HDMI на вас r monito r, используемый вами кабель и т. Д. c.

  • Вы используете адаптер r без поддержки 4K при 60 Гц:

    • Вы можете заполнить небольшой музей ассортимент видеокабелей и разъемов, которые используются до сих пор. Различные типы видеокабелей и разъемов не имеют тех же технических характеристик и стандартов, что и r. Чтобы упростить, они говорят на разных языках, и иногда что-то может потеряться из-за r задержки перевода.

    • Один пример c этого может быть, если у вас есть HDMI> Кабель VGA. HDMI - это цифровой формат, а VGA - аналоговый. Преобразование в VGA вызывает некоторую потерю качества.

    • В цифровых форматах нет потери качества, как это происходит при цифро-аналоговом преобразовании.
      " Это или r работает ... o r это не ... "
      Итак, если есть узкое место, которое снижает пропускную способность подключение ниже требований 4K@60Hz, вы не сможете успешно использовать это разрешение и обновить sh скорость.

0 голосов
/ 20 августа

Причина была совершенно в другой .. Предыдущий ответ r мог все еще работать для r некоторых, но ... Проблема в основном c, так как я бы не подозревал, что eve r .. Все ОС пакеты очень устарели ..

sudo apt upgrade;
sudo apt update;

o r если вы используете Arch o r любой другой r linux дистрибутив, в котором вместо apt есть pama c:

sudo pamac upgrade

afte r установка linux -программного обеспечения Я заметил, что частота кадров была улучшена, и я открыл настройки .. и по умолчанию 60 Гц, и он просто работает ..! был еще один пакет r, который на самом деле также "повлиял на опыт" использования monito r, но я пропустил его название ..

0 голосов
/ 20 августа

Я воссоздал все режимы monito r и воссоздал режим 60 Гц, используя xrand r:

cvt 3840 2160 60

То, что вы делаете, вы просто берете все из вывода после r слова " Modeline "

Создает новую модельную строку fo r monito r с шириной в пикселях 3840 и высотой 2160 и refre sh со скоростью 60 ..

xrandr --newmode (everything you grabbed goes here)

Вы создаете предустановленный «режим» с именем 3840x2160_60.00 o r однако r вы бы его переименовали (имя - первое слово в "")

xrandr

Затем возьмите ваше имя вывода r 4k monito r ..

xrandr --addmode (name of your monitor goes here) (name of your preset mode goes here).

Теперь у нас есть последний шаг, который нужно сделать, и есть два способа сделать это, так что если один fo r по какой-то причине не работает, вы можете использовать другой r один ..

1-й способ: go в настройки и выберите новый режим 60 Гц на вас r monito r .. 2-й способ через терминал :

xrandr --output (your monitor name goes here) (your preset mode goes here)

Просто кажется, что все исходные режимы неверны .. РЕДАКТИРОВАТЬ: Все внезапно перестало работать .. как всегда сообщает

configure crtc 0 failed
Добро пожаловать на сайт proUbuntu, где вы можете задавать вопросы и получать ответы от других членов сообщества.
...